Dichloro(1,2-diaminocyclohexane)platinum(II)

Dichloro(1,2-diaminocyclohexane)platinum(II) is a platinum(II) complex that serves as a key biochemical reagent in cancer research. This compound exhibits significant anticancer activity across a diverse range of tumor types while displaying low toxicity and reduced likelihood of cross-resistance in cisplatin-resistant cancers. Its unique properties make it valuable for the study of chemotherapy mechanisms and the development of therapeutic strategies in oncology.

Product Information
Catalog NumA88463
FormulaC6H14Cl2N2Pt
Molecular Weight380.18
CAS Number52691-24-4
SMILES[Cl-][Pt+2]1([NH2]C2CCCCC2[NH2]1)[Cl-]
